Parks Administrator Erica Seward presented a six-goal strategic plan for 2026–2027 emphasizing on-time, under-budget delivery, stewardship, efficiency, contract management and staffing; the commission also welcomed new parks crew supervisor Ryan Whitman, a certified arborist.

Erica Seward, Placer County Parks Administrator, told the Parks Commission she will roll out an internal 2026–2027 strategic plan that will align division work and inform budget development.
